The National Monuments Service's description
In pasture, on a gentle E-facing slope. A kidney-shaped mound (H 0.3m; 7.3m E-W; 5.5m N-S) of burnt material, with its opening facing E (1.5m N-S; 4.8m E-W). A field boundary which ran immediately to the N has been removed, and a recently erected dwelling house lies 30m to the NW. This possible burnt mound may be the remains of a section of the enclosing bank of a possible ringfort (int. diam. c. 30m; ext. diam. c. 50m) depicted at this location on the 1840 ed. OSi 6-inch map. On this map the possible ringfort is shown as a raised circular-shaped area enclosed by a bank which is transected at W by a post-1700 field boundary running N-S. On this map a diagonal field boundary running NE-SW lies immediately to N of enclosure. The cropmark of this levelled field boundary is visible today on Digital Globe aerial imagery taken 2011-13. A second post-1700 field boundary transected the monument at W on a N-S axis. The possible burnt mound material was recorded at the location where this field boundary intersected the possible ringfort. No surface remains visible today of the levelled ringfort that is depicted on the 1840 ed. OSi 6-inch map.
